Abstract

In this paper, I classify the green-tourism activities in Japan via model-based cluster analysis. The purpose of this classification is the following point.The types of green tourism in Japan are various because green tourism makes use of culture, tradition and natural resources in each town. And it hasn't taken long time until green tourism started, therefore the definition of green-tourism seems to be ambiguous. Hence I classify green-tourism activities in Japan in order to summarize and recognize them.Moreover, I apply to Model-based cluster analysis, by which it is possible to systematically decide the number of clusters and the method of clustering by statistical approach although commonly used cluster analysis applied in practice depends on arbitrary of a researcher.Consequently, seven clusters are obtained. At the end of this paper, I characterize these clusters depended on a variety of green-tourism activity aspects.
